When it comes to price and running costs, the biggest differences usually appear. This is often where you see which car fits your budget better in the long run.
VW Tiguan is markedly cheaper – starting at 33,600 £ , while the Toyota Hilux costs 45,800 £ . That’s a price difference of around 12,271 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the VW Tiguan uses 1.4 L/100km and is significantly more efficient than the Toyota Hilux with 9.8 L/100km. The difference is about 8.4 L/100km.
As for electric range, the Toyota Hilux offers clearly more range – reaching up to 257 km, about 131 km more than the VW Tiguan.
Under the bonnet, it becomes clear which model is tuned for sportiness and which one takes the lead when you hit the accelerator.
When it comes to engine power, the VW Tiguan offers noticeably more power – delivering 272 HP compared to 204 HP. That’s roughly 68 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the VW Tiguan is considerably quicker – completing the sprint in 5.9 s, while the Toyota Hilux takes 9.9 s. That’s about 4 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Toyota Hilux delivers moderately more torque with 500 Nm compared to 400 Nm. That’s about 100 Nm more.
Whether family car or daily driver – which one offers more room, flexibility and comfort?
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, VW Tiguan is substantially lighter – 1,599 kg compared to 2,250 kg. The difference is around 651 kg.
When it comes to payload, the Toyota Hilux carries considerably more – 960 kg compared to 556 kg. That’s a difference of about 404 kg.

The Toyota Hilux is a no-nonsense pick-up that blends worksite toughness with proper off-road ability, built to shrug off punishment and keep going long after fancier rivals give up. It won’t win any beauty contests, but buyers who want a practical, rugged truck that simply gets the job done will appreciate its honest, hard-working character.
detailsThe VW Tiguan is a well-rounded compact SUV that delivers a comfortable cabin, composed ride and practical space suited to everyday family life. Its straightforward tech and clever storage make it easy to live with, leaning toward sensible refinement rather than flash.
